Description
The Levellers and the English Revolution by Henry Noel Brailsford provides a comprehensive history of the Leveller movement, a significant aspect of the English Revolution. This book offers a detailed examination of the Leveller's political views and their impact on the period.
Brailsford's work is notable for its Marxist perspective, which may influence the author's interpretation of certain historical events. The book focuses on William Walwyn, a prominent Leveller, and attempts to portray him as a socialist. However, the author's approach to presenting the evidence may be seen as selective.
